[Experimentally induced immonological reaction of the eye after keratoplasty. I. Lightmicroscopy (author's transl)]
Abstract
After sensitization of a rabbit with soluble human cornea proteins a hetero-keratoplasty (man-rabbit) is performed with exactly determined antibody titer. Light-microscopic investigations showed that the epithelium of the transplant is involved in this severe humoral immune-reaction mainly. In the area between receptor's and donor's cornea impressive changes could be observed.
